    What just happened? Items Disappeared....

    So here is what happened, I left my Enigma and my HoTO on the ground in a transfer game. The Enigma was in a self found dusk shroud, and the HoTO was in a self found flail. I rejoin my game with another character and those are the only two items missing of seven that I left on the ground. This was a passworded game and I have no Idea what happened to them. These are the only two good runeworded items I have ever made, and now they are gone. I am still in this game, any ideas on what happened or how to get them back?

    Sorry about your loss...same thing happened to me a few months back when I was transferring all of my pally gear. My nigma poofed on me, but I picked up everything else in time. Runewords have a short life on the ground unfortunately, something like 5-10 minutes, since it is still considered a "normal" item. Other things, such as magic, rares, and uniques have a longer life on the ground.
